Here's a tricky one!
I know that the Jamstix hihats are very comprehensive and detailed.
There's a lot of options and dynamics available.

BFD has a lot of complex variations for hi-hat output as well

A BFD drum map includes:
Hat (open Tip)
Hat (open 3/4 Tip)
Hat (3/4 Shank)
Hat (Half Tip)
Hat (1/4 Tip)
Hat (1/4 shank)
Hat (closed Tip)
Hat (Closed Shank)
Hat Pedal

When I map midi output to BFD from Jamstix... the midi notes for Hihat seem to just be:
Closed
Open
Pedal

I was wondering is there a way that Jamstix can access these extra BFD hihat samples? And of course if so....how??

Sounds great Zauni.

Some libraries like NSKit and the Scarbee Imperial Drums (and the bigger BFD expansion sets) support many levels of openness. Usually they have a setup similar to that used in eDrums where the value of some midi continuous controller (eg CC04) determines the degree of hat openness. Any chance Jamstix 2 could cater to this - outputting hat trig notes and/or CC04 for hat openness?

CC04 in JS2 will of course still only trigger 3 levels (closed/semi/open) for existing JS sounds and Paks.

We have not yet decided on adding additional hihat levels to future Paks but at this time it is likely that there will be 5 levels (closed/quarter/semi/three quarter/open) in future Paks and the JS2 stock kit.
